The attraction Suzanne feels toward Bill is intense when their paths cross again. Because he is seeing someone else, she keeps her feelings bottled up and leaves. To heal from the heartache, she turns to family, her girlfriends, and her horse. Bill knows he'll never settle for another, but trusting Suzanne has its risks. He listens to his heart, breaks up with his current girlfriend, and takes a trip to Canada to woo Suzanne. Bill must return home. Unable to deal with the separation and a long distance relationship, Suzanne makes a life changing decision and moves to Bill's home town. Will the nasty graffiti, the threatening notes, the interference of Bill's ex-girlfriend, and the tragic break-in impact Suzanne's decision and send her back home for good?
